Founded in 1984, PreferredOne is Big On Essential Services, the services that make a positive difference in administering health care benefits through tailored planning, flexible options, superior customer service and applied technology.
Over 325 employees in one location in Golden Valley, Minnesota, administer coverage to more than 8,000 employer groups with over half a million members through networks providing access to more than 12,700 physicians (6,300 primary care and 6,400 specialists), 240 plus hospitals and numerous pharmacy benefit management providers, reinsurers and national/regional PPO networks.
As a health benefits administrator, PreferredOne offers a full-range of products, services and networks to brokers, employers, members, insurance companies and third-party administrators throughout Minnesota and the Upper Midwest.

PreferredOne Insurance Company (PIC) was introduced and operationalized, specializing in employer stop loss, as well as group and individual insurance products. The PIC stop loss product was originally offered in 2005 and was accepted by 21 employer groups with a total of 10,200 members. In July of 2006 the Individual plan was offered and in recent years has grown to over 1,600 members. In January of 2007 PIC introduced a group product combining a high deductible plan with a health savings account. Most recently, in September of 2008, PIC introduced a Short-term medical plan and there are even more new individual products just around the corner for the family, dependents and self employed.
PreferredOne offers a wide range of services including utilization review, medical case management, flexible spending accounts, health reimbursement arrangements, COBRA continuation, health savings account qualified plans, short term disability, individual short term disability and fitness discount programs.

PreferredOne HRA Plans
In a PreferredOne HRA plan, employers allocate an annual credit to an employee’s HRA account that may be used to cover the out-of-pocket medical expenses in a PreferredOne high deductible plan. All HRA balances are employer owned. If the employer allocations are not used by the end of the plan year, balances may be carried forward to the next year. It is up to an employer to determine the carryover arrangements for any unused balances. HRAs are not portable – individuals do not take the balance with them when they leave a job.
PreferredOne HSA Plans
Now, on the heels of its recent legislative availability, PreferredOne is introducing a variety of qualified high deductible plans for use with Health Savings Accounts (HSAs). A Health Savings Account is an individually owned, tax-exempt trust account. Employers and/or employees can make tax-free contributions to the account. HSAs provide tax-deductible contributions and tax-free interest growth to pay for qualified out-of-pocket medical expenses in a PreferredOne high deductible plan and/or save for retirement.
